A recent preview update for Windows 11 versions 24H2 and 25H2 has been found to potentially degrade performance on certain Dell Technologies PCs. Microsoft has initiated an out-of-band update to address these issues, which include reduced system performance and increased battery consumption. This situation is significant as it highlights compatibility challenges between specific Intel drivers and Windows 11 components, which can affect user experience. The out-of-band update, released on July 18, aims to resolve these performance concerns for affected devices, ensuring smoother operation for users. Looking ahead, users should monitor their systems for the application of the out-of-band update, which can be obtained through Windows Update. On July 18, 2026, Microsoft released an urgent update, KB5121767, for Windows 11 versions 25H2 and 24H2. This patch addresses performance issues and update restrictions affecting Dell PCs equipped with Intel Innovation Platform Framework (Intel IPF) drivers. The update aims to resolve problems that arose after the recent Windows Update, including performance degradation and changes in power consumption. The significance of this update lies in its ability to lift the temporary block on the distribution of the July 2026 security update, KB5101650, for certain Dell PCs. By applying KB5121767, users can not only fix operational issues but also install previously withheld security updates, ensuring their systems remain secure and functional. Looking ahead, users of affected Dell PCs should ensure that their Windows Update settings are configured to automatically receive updates. If not, they can manually install the patch through various methods, including the Microsoft Update Catalog. No further timeline was disclosed at the time of publication.

In a recent episode of the Automation World podcast, host Chris McNamara engaged with Chris Barber, product marketing manager at Phoenix Contact, to explore the evolving landscape of industrial automation. The discussion, which aired on June 24, 2026, delved into the transition towards web-based Human-Machine Interfaces (HMIs), industrial PCs, edge computing, and software-defined control systems. Barber highlighted Phoenix Contact’s innovative PLCnext approach, which integrates traditional operational technology (OT) programming with IT-friendly tools, aiming to simplify integration, enhance real-time processing, and bridge the gap between IT and OT. Barber provided a practical example from the water-wastewater sector, illustrating how edge PCs can significantly improve local alarm handling and data reliability. The conversation also touched on Phoenix Contact’s strengths in hardware and customer support, as well as emerging trends such as cloud-edge convergence and the development of smarter, connected systems that facilitate easier deployment. This insightful dialogue underscores the ongoing advancements in automation technology and its implications for various industries.

At Computex 2026 in Taipei, Taiwan, Nvidia unveiled its highly anticipated RTX Spark superchip for Windows PCs, marking a significant development in the tech industry. This announcement, which comes a year later than initially expected, was made in collaboration with Microsoft, which introduced two new devices powered by the RTX Spark: the Surface Laptop Ultra and the Surface RTX Spark Dev Box. Major PC manufacturers, including Asus, Dell, Lenovo, HP, and MSI, also showcased their Windows PCs featuring the new chip. The RTX Spark is based on Nvidia's Blackwell GB10 architecture, boasting 20 Arm CPU cores, 6,144 GPU cores, and support for up to 128 gigabytes of LPDDR5X memory. While the chip is designed to consume less power than its predecessor, the DGX Spark, it is expected to maintain strong performance, particularly in gaming and professional applications. Analysts suggest that Nvidia's established presence in the GPU market, with over 90% share, will enhance the software ecosystem for RTX Spark, setting it apart from previous attempts by Qualcomm and Microsoft with their AI-focused Copilot+ PCs. As Nvidia and Microsoft aim to position RTX Spark as a viable alternative to traditional x86 chips from Intel and AMD, they face the challenge of proving its effectiveness as a general-purpose PC. The launch is seen as a strategic move to leverage AI capabilities while appealing to both creators and gamers, with Nvidia emphasizing the importance of robust software support alongside hardware advancements. RTX Spark desktop workstations are expected to be available in the third quarter of 2026, further expanding the potential applications of this new technology.
